ONE’s weigh-in procedure isn’t open to media or fans like with other promotions weigh-ins, but the company has began to announce final weight and hydration results over the past few years. The strawweight class, for example, is at 125 pounds rather than 115 pounds. ONE Championship did not immediately respond to MMA Fighting’s request for comment.įighters aren’t allowed to dehydrate under ONE Championship’s weight cutting system, and all divisions are 10 pounds heavier than in other promotions like the UFC and Bellator.
